WebThe Good Faith Estimate must, according to the Federal Register, include: The name of the client. The clients’ date of birth. A description of the services, in an understandable language, that will be provided. WebJan 1, 2024 · You have a good faith estimate from your provider. You have a bill dated within the last 120 calendar days (about 4 months). The difference between the good faith estimate and the bill from any single provider or facility is at least $400. Note: The good faith estimate may have expected costs from more than one provider.
